Once upon a time, there lived a 3-year-old princess named Brooke. Actually, she still lives, but she's about 29 years older now, and she's not technically a princess, although she lives like one. Her life is completely different from the way she imagined. Now she has a daughter, who is turning 16 today, and she has so much to tell her.
Dear Diary,
Today is my baby girl's 16th birthday. She's grown up so fast. Too fast. And now it's time for me to tell her, about my life. After all, I was 16 when I had her, and she needs to know how much my life changed. It seems like the right time to tell her. Don't you think? I've told her, but not seriously. It's always been a light topic. But now's the time to tell her how it really is. The honest to God truth. All the gory details. Well, not gory. The most violence I've seen is fistfights between Luke and Nate. Anyway, I'm getting off topic here. Basically, I'm trying to document, and get my thoughts together before I talk to Emma. What to say? What to say? I think I got it. Emma, today is your 16th birthday, and I want you to know how much I love you. I am so proud of the young woman you've become. You bring such happiness…
"…to me and your father."
"Oh mom! You're not going to go all Hallmark on me now, are you?"
"Hell yes I am!"
"Fine, but you so owe me for it later," Emma said with a devious smile on her face.
"Oh really? Well what do you have in mind?"
"I dunno. Maybe a car," she hinted as she tried to hide her excitement. Emma was never very good with secrets. She got that from Brooke. So, naturally, she woke up early and went present snooping. Of course, she got exactly what she wanted. She always did. Her mom and dad spoiled her rotten. As excited as she was, she knew it was going to suck having to fake surprised to her parents.
"But honey, you're not old enough to drive!"
"Mom, I'm 16 now! And I have my permit!"
"Are you sure? Cause the little Emma that I know is defiantly not old enough to drive," Brooke said with a confused look on her face.
"Mom! I'm grown up now! Get over it!"
"I know, I know! Jeez, you're practically as old as me! That makes me feel so much better!" Brooke grinned.
"Yeah, yeah, ya ole phart! Now what was it you wanted to talk to me about?"
"Mommy!" Maddie burst through the door to Emma's room.
"Madison Tallulah Scott! You just interrupted a very important conversation!" Brooke scolded in a sarcastic way.
"I'm sorry Mommy!"
"I'm joking..sorta. What's up baby?"
"Meme is downstairs. She wants to see the birthday girl!" Maddie said as if it were obvious.
"Meme is here? Ugh, Mom! Was this your doing or dad's?" Emma asked as if the world was about to end, starting from downstairs in her living room.
"Neither. I swear! We both tried to get you out of it. But you know, that woman is so set in her ways. Besides, she loves ya kiddo. And think on the bright side, now you get more presents!"
"Nice try Mom, but she mailed them to me a week ago. Remember?"
"Oh yeah, that's where you got that hideous outfit from." Brooke said as she imitated a gagging motion.
"Mom! You're horrible!" Emma whacked her with her pillow.
"Hey, don't smack the woman with the presents." Maddie advised to Emma.
"Yeah! Listen to Maddie! She's smart!" Maddie was now seven and had twice as much personality as she did when she was four.
"Good point Lula."
"I know. Besides, if you kill her now, who will get me presents on my birthday?" Maddie giggled.
"Okay. Enough procrastinating. Let's go downstairs and greet the devil." The three girls slid down the banister of their four-story mansion. Being married to a famous pro basketball player sure did have its perks. Lucas played for 7 years before his shoulder finally gave out on him for good. Now he was coaching his own high school team, just as Whitey had done until he passed away last winter. Nathan took Whitey's old job and is now coaching in Tree Hill.
Brooke, Lucas, and all five of their children moved back to Chapel Hill after Maddie's sixth birthday. Mainly because of Lucas's basketball career and because Brooke just couldn't stand Karen any longer, but Maddie always insisted that she got this "life sized Barbie Dream House" (minus all the pink) for her birthday. Of course no one could convince her otherwise, so that's the way it went. Emma was glad to be back with Cooper. They've been dating for three years now. The move was defiantly hardest on Austin though. He had to leave Amber, his best friend in the world. Together, they were like Lucas and Haley had been (before Nathan came into the picture).
Anyway, now it was time for them to face Emma's 16th birthday. From the smell that filled the house it was obvious that Karen was making breakfast. Emma, Maddie, and Brooke all walked towards the living room door.
"Wait!" Brooke shouted as she grabbed Emma's arm to stop her in her tracks. Little Lucy ran out with a huge grin on her face.
"What ya got there Luce?" Emma asked her little sister.
"Got wheres?" Lucy tried to hide it, but she couldn't keep a straight face.
"Behind your back."
"It's a present." Lucy said pulling out a big goofy hat that said "Happy Birthday" across it in big bright letters. "Here. Puts it on."
"No way! I'm not wearing that!"
"Oh, come on Em. Get in the spirit. You're birthday only comes around once." Brooke pleaded.
"Actually, it comes around every year."
"Not your 16th." Brooke added. "Now put it on!" Brooke said pulling the hat down over Emma's eyes.
"Oh God Mom! Don't make me!" Emma said as she tried to free herself from the freakishly large hat.
"Don't make me get out my emergency super glue." Brooke threatened.
"Alright, fine! But you owe me for this one too." Emma stepped towards the door and swung it open.
"SURPRISE!" A roar filled the room.
